#3f4b0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f4b0c is composed of 24.7% red, 29.4%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 0% magenta, 84%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 71.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 17.1%. #3f4b0c color hex could be obtained by blending #7e9618 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#3f4b0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060701 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3f4b0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2d2a is the less saturated color, while #455502 is the most saturated one.
